Commentary: Large-size TVs, big opportunities

Julian Ho, Taipei; Jackie Chang, DIGITIMES [Thursday 19 January 2012]

The LCD TV peddle went through severe price competition in 2011 with products such as 42-inch CCFL-backlit TVs costing only US$199/item. Industry sources believe this price is close to production costs.

The outfit that slashed prices of 42-inch CCFL-backlit TVs was Japan-based Sharp. In this flap of low demand, Sharp has been making a stand. Sharp has been increasing sizes of TV products. End superstore firms for large-size display products are unreachable by the smartphone, scratch pad PC, notebook or PC vendors.

The large-size TV market has become a ray of sunshine for the LCD TV hustle. Taiwan-based TV OEM Amtran indicated large-size TVs are in in the North America market. Large-size products are more appropriate for households that have plenty of room in the house. This is also why Vizio, the brand of TV that Amtran produces, can vie with strong firms like Samsung Electronics. Amtran is buoyant about products over 65-inch.
